Major airports near Columbus, Texas

The nearest major airport is Easterwood Airport (CLL / KCLL). This airport has domestic flights from College Station, Texas and is 82 miles from the center of Columbus, TX.

Another major airport is Austin-Bergstrom International Airport (AUS / KAUS), which has international and domestic flights from Austin, Texas and is 85 miles from Columbus, TX.

George Bush Intercontinental Airport (IAH / KIAH) has international and domestic flights from Houston, Texas and is 88 miles from Columbus, TX.

William P. Hobby Airport (HOU / KHOU) has domestic flights from Houston, Texas and is 90 miles from Columbus, TX.

Victoria Regional Airport (VCT / KVCT) has domestic flights from Victoria, Texas and is 91 miles from Columbus, TX.
